Top Section
Explore Business Standard
Don’t miss the latest developments in business and finance.
Trump and Kim met at the resort island of Sentosa along with their respective translators. The two leaders shared a historic handshake as they met for the first time. The two clasped hands for a long while as they posed for photos in front of a row of US and North Korean flags